用python,写一个发送邮件道<xxx@qq.com>的脚本

143 阅读1分钟

import smtplib from email.mime.text import MIMEText

#设置发件人,收件人,主题和正文 sender = '发件人邮件' receiver = '收件人邮件' subject = 'Test Email' body = 'This is a test email' message = MIMEText(body, 'plain', 'utf-8') #设置邮件的发件人,收件人和主题 message['From'] = sender message['To'] = receiver message['Subject'] = subject #创建SMTP对象,链接服务器 smtp = smtplib.SMTP_SSL('smtp.qq.com', 465)#SSL加密方式,端口号为465 #登录邮箱 smtp.login(sender, '端口许可') #发送邮件 smtp.sendmail(sender, receiver, message.as_string()) print("邮件发送成功") #关闭SMTP对象 smtp.quit()